Abstract
Study Design
Single surgeon prospective cohort with radiological follow-up.
Background
Anjarwalla et al. have shown that the addition of posterior pedicle supplementation without posterolateral fusion during an ALIF procedure significantly increases the rate of interbody fusion when using a carbon fibre / PEEK cage packed with autogenous iliac crest graft. Stand alone ALIF cages which utilise screws passing through the interbody cage and into the vertebral bodies were designed to obviate the need for a posterior procedure by increasing the anterior construct stability and fusion rate.
Objective
To assess the effect of posterior pedicle screw supplementation without posterolateral fusion on the fusion rate of ALIF when using anterior cage and screw constructs.
Method
Between 2003 and 2008 91 patients underwent ALIF procedure under a single surgeon for low back pain associated with degenerative disc disease or lytic spondylolisthesis. Routine CT was performed at around 1 to 2 years follow up to ensure union prior to discharge. It was noted that there was a significant number of locked pseudathroses, especially in 2 level cases, and in 2006 the surgeon started to perform simultaneous supplementary posterior pedicle screw stabilisation without posterolateral fusion in the majority of cases.
Results
Of the 91 patients, 77 (85%) had CT follow up at mean 21 months. 45 patients had anterior surgery alone (26 single level and 19 two level) and 32 had front back surgery (15 single level and 17 two level). Pseudarthrosis was seen in 16 patients (36%) of the anterior alone group and 2 (6%) of the front back group. In the anterior alone group, pseudarthosis occurred in 6 / 26 (23%) patients with single level surgery and 10 /19 (53%) of those with two level surgery. In this last group, the pseudarthosis occurred in the upper fusion level in five patients and at both fusion levels in other five.
Conclusion
Posterior pedicle screw supplementation without posterolateral fusion improves the fusion rate of ALIF when using anterior cage and screw constructs. We would recommend supplementary posterior fixation especially in cases where more than one level is being operated.
